    Couple months ago I bought an Amped Outdoors lithium battery for my Garmin ice bundle. When I got it I read the instructions and charged it full and then haven’t touched it since. The ice season was over.

    Now I’m getting ready for my fly-in trip and thought I better check everything out. Put the new Amped battery in the Garmin and it won’t turn on. WTF. Thought the battery was dead. Nope, put it back on the charger and shows green almost right away. Tried again, Garmin still wont power up.

    Swapped back to my lead acid battery and it turns on like normal.

    Any ideas???

    Put a voltmeter on it and see how many volts are really there. May have a bad charger or need a charger or another 12v battery that can “wake up” the BMS
